Kate Verdi is a U.S. State Department death officer, handling cases of Americans who die abroad. Her dreams of riding the fast track in the foreign service suddenly come true when she is promoted into the Circle, a select group of the department's best and brightest.

But Kate is haunted by two unsolved deaths she left behind. Her quest for answers leads from the mean streets of Washington to a luxurious hotel room in Beijing. Caught in a labyrinth of lies, deceit, and cold-blooded murder, Kate turns to the man who has become her only ally: a jaded D.C. detective with his own suspicions. It isn't long before they realize the shocking truth: They have stumbled on a deadly cover-up that reaches to the highest pinnacle of power. Kate is the pawn. And there's no way out....
